- Abstract
- This paper presents an efficient camera tracking using prior knowledge of a target scene3-D object models with scene textures. The camera tracking uses partially modeled 3-D objects instead of complete and delicate modeling, which is not easy in complex scenes with a variety of 3-D objects. For robust and accurate camera tracking, scene textures are also sparsely modeled, and they support reducing the uncertainty of camera poses; handling partial occlusions of visual cues; initializing and recovering the camera tracking. The effectiveness is verified by demonstrating its performance using various scenes.
